- UnZip, version 5.1, 7 February 1994
-
- New features, you betcha:
-
- 5.1a:
- - Amiga: incorporated "final" Amiga port patches [John Bush, Paul
- Kienitz]
- - Amiga: replaced DMakefile, attempted to sync with JB patches [Stefan
- Becker, CN]
- - OS/2: patches to funzip to make it work (except with MSC) [Kai Uwe Rommel]
- 5.1b:
- - almost all crypt/password stuff moved to crypt.c and/or crypt.h, and
- dummy versions written: just replace dummy versions with full ones
- and recompile normally, instead of recompiling with -DCRYPT. NO MORE
- DUPLICATE MAKEFILES! NO MORE MAKEFILE EDITING!! :-) [CN]
- - TOPS-20: new port! [Frank Wancho]
- - Unix, OS/2: funzip, zipinfo now included in standard make [CN, Kai Uwe]
- - MS-DOS: updated MSC/Turbo C makefile; added PKLITE option [CN, Jim Reisert]
- 5.1c:
- - added -x "exclude files" capability to unzip and zipinfo [CN]
- - OS/2, MS-DOS: added '\\'-to-'/' conversion for command-line filenames
- after zipfile [Jon Saxton]
- - added "ptx" target to Makefile (for Sequent/Dynix/ptx) [Alan Phillips]
- - renamed "next" target to "next2x"; added "next3x" target to Makefile;
- added generic, all-purpose "next10" target; added descriptive "next"
- target [Mark Adler, CN]
- - Amiga: added full Amiga-zip support to zipinfo [John Bush, CN]
- - Unix: added (some) Posix support, touched up Linux stuff [H.J.Lu?]
- 5.1d:
- - added warning to unzip and zipinfo if any filespec not matched [CN, Mark]
- - replaced all "byte" typedefs with "uch" to match zip, avoid redefinition
- annoyances [CN]
- - incorporated Atari patches (at last!)--needs testing [Martin Schulz, CN]
- - added -z option (print zipfile comment) to zipinfo [CN]
- - added version-made-by support for TOPS-20 and NTFS systems [CN]
- - improved help screen examples (esp. VMS) [CN, Jean-loup]
- - moved all unzip/zipinfo shared code (aside from OS-specific) to new
- module (shared.c); moved all of remainder in misc.c to file_io.c;
- removed misc.c (no more need for misc_.o{bj} or to include misc.c
- and file_io.c into zipinfo.c) [CN]
- - allowed negative -z option in unzip to remove zipfile comment (printed
- by default if extracting/listing/testing) [CN]
- - updated Where file to include mention of Zip 1.1 [CN]
- - added ability to extract VMS -V text files to screen [Igor]
- 5.1e:
- - sysv_gcc Makefile target [Jean-loup]
- - OS/2: added bunch of new compiler targets to makefile.os2 [Kai Uwe]
- - extract-to directory supported (Unix, OS/2, MS-DOS), mapname completely
- rewritten [CN]
- - added wildcard-zipfile capability (Unix, OS/2, MS-DOS) [CN]
- - incorporated zipinfo into unzip (use -Z option or link to "zipinfo" or
- "ii") [CN]
- - updated and improved unzip and zipinfo help screens [CN]
- - added "No errors detected" message to non-quiet tests (unzip -t) [CN]
- - Atari: Atari/GCC port! (relative to 5.1d3, anyway) [Chris Herborth]
- - Amiga: (finally) incorporated John's and Paul's Amiga patches from
- last year; made various arrays (min_info, explode/inflate) static to
- save on Amiga stack space [John, Paul]
- - modified handler() error message to indicate segv/bus error [CN]
- - nextbw (multi-architecture NeXTstep binary) Makefile target [Denise Blakeley]
- - yet another new (and smaller) version of match.c, swiped from zip [original
- undoubtedly by Mark, modified for unzip by Paul Kienitz]
- 5.1f:
- - added gzip support to funzip [Mark, from last May; forgot to put into 5.1e]
- - converted unzip and funzip from open()/write() to fopen()/fwrite() [CN]
- - moved crc_32_tab[] and ebcdic[] to tables.h (used by both file_io.c and
- funzip.c), and incorporated shared.c into file_io.c (still to do: split
- zipfile-header routines into headers.c?) [CN]
- - made small modification to FillBitBuffer to improve performance on 64-bit
- machines (Alpha, Cray, etc.) [Martin Schulz]
- - rewrote text-conversion (ASCII/EBCDIC, EOL) stuff and flush() routine [CN,
- possibly also Johnny Lee]
- - NT: tweaked/fixed NT port [Martin Schulz]
- - MS-DOS: split makefile into makefile.tc and makefile.msc; removed all
- Borland project files [CN, Jean-loup]
- - Unix: added uninstall target; changed MANDIR location to /usr/local/man/man1
- by default [Eric Raymond, Jean-loup, CN]
- - Unix: added volume-label "support" (skip) [CN]
- - OS/2: added full volume-label support for floppy drives only [CN]
- - MS-DOS: added volume-label support for floppy drives only; Borland stuff
- still needs a little work, and djgpp not supported at all [Bob Babcock, CN]
- - MS-DOS: added DOSWILD compile option for special handling of "*.*" and "*."
- [CN, Jean-loup, Piet Plomp]
- - (mostly MS-DOS): added NO_ZIPINFO compile option so that small-memory
- machines can still compile unzip in small model--automatically set for
- small-model MS-DOS and OS/2 compiles; restored appropriate makefile entries
- to small model [CN, Jean-loup]
- - Unix: added sco_sl (shared libraries) target to Makefile [Bill]
- - changed extract-to behavior to use -d exdir; added OLD_EXDIR define to com-
- pile with old behavior [CN]
- - created first attempt at INSTALL document [CN]
- - updated and cleaned up the main usage screen (new -b option, generic -a
- option, change in -d and exdir syntax) [CN]
- - replaced hoary ReadByte() function with new NEXTBYTE macro; 35-70% speedup!
- [Jean-loup, CN]
- - replaced funzip's ReadByte() function with new NEXTBYTE macro; updated main
- Makefile and makefile.os2 to use inflate_.o (sigh) [CN]
- - incorporated FillBitBuf() into READBITS macro [CN]
- - streamlined memextract(); removed ReadMemoryByte() and mem_[oi]_* vars;
- removed UpdateCRC() [CN]
- - Human68k: created new source subdirectory for Human68k; incorporated
- patches (mostly) and added new makefile and source files [NIIMI Satoshi, CN]
- - VMS: incorporated Igor's new code with GRR 5.1e changes (well, sort of),
- including Igor's VMS do_wild and mapname/checkdir routines [Igor, CN]
- - revised all makefiles to use OS-specific code in place; changed all OS dirs
- to lowercase to match zip's; moved Unix-specific code to new "unix" dir [CN]
- 5.1g:
- - filenames and comments now filtered for control characters [CN]
- - auto-text conversion NOT default again; -b removed and -aa added [CN,
- Jean-loup]
- - added inflate_free() to unzip and funzip [Mark]
- 5.1h:
- - MS-DOS: added "non-MSDOS external file attributes" field to zipinfo -v
- output (for debugging AV archives) [CN]
- - removed [text]/[binary] messages except for -a (auto) mode; added [empty]
- message for zero-length files; changed symlink "extracting" message to
- "linking" [CN, Mark]
- - Unix: added zipinfo target to Makefile to sidestep old habits which don't
- work (try "make file_io" for an example) and make automatic hard link;
- added unix_make dependency to allow "make -f unix/Makefile" even for
- recursive makes (only under Unix, though) [Bill]
- - VMS: updated VMS.notes -> README [CN]
- - OS/2, NT, MS-DOS: added -$ option for writing volume labels (floppies only);
- -$$ for writing labels to hard disks, too [CN]
- 5.1i:
- - MS-DOS: added true detection of floppies/removables via DOS function 44h;
- changed usage screen slightly [CN, Bruce Kahn]
- - NT: changed lots of DOS_OS2's to DOS_NT_OS2's, plus other changes in prep-
- aration for full NT port [Henry Gessau]
- - Unix: added 7300_gcc target [James Birdsall]
- - Amiga: replaced amiga/ subdir with all-new version and made final fixes to
- unzip.h and crypt.h (full port is done at last!) [John Bush, Paul Kienitz]
- - restored -b option as undocumented shortcut for ---a [CN]
- - Human68K: almost full port (compiles, at least :-) [NIIMI Satoshi]
- - Unix: changed rtaix target to aix to match zip [Mike Bernardi]
- - Unix: added pixel and v7 targets [Aubrey Jaffer]
- 5.1j:
- - OS/2: added smart detection of floppies/removables [Kai Uwe, CN]
- - MS-DOS: added MKS environment-variable argument processing [Rich Wales]
- - MS-DOS: added "near" here and there for large-model compiles [Henry]
- - added more "smartness" for seeking on mangled zipfiles [CN]
- - added some (old) inflate huft_build() optimizations [Christian Ghisler]
- 5.1k:
- - [none]
- 5.1L:
- - VMS: finished port *and* docs! [Igor]
- - NT: finished port! [Henry]
- 5.1m:
- - added crypt.c ifdef to allow passwords to be read from stdin [Jean-loup]
- - Mac: brand-new port! [Antoine]
- - Atari: brand-new port! [Chris Herborth]
- - VMS: combined make_gcc.com and make_vaxc.com into super make.com [Hunter]
- 5.1n:
- - Unix: added/touched up BSDI BSD/386 port [Paul Borman]
- - Amiga: new SMakefile [John Bush]
- 5.1o:
- - MS-DOS: djgpp volume label support, etc. [Onno]
- - experimental code [CN, Paul Roub]
- - new MS-DOS README file with warnings about various compiler bugs [CN]
- 5.1p:
- - MS-DOS, OS/2: added emx+gcc 32-bit MS-DOS port (via cross-compilation from
- OS/2; see makefile.os2) [Kai Uwe]
- - finished writing/updating all docs; set release dates appropriately [CN]

- Early revision history of vms.c (moved here to keep size of source file down):
-
- 1.0-1 Mandrichenko 16-feb-1992
- Recognize -c option
- 1.0-2 Mandrichenko 17-feb-1992
- Do not use ASYnchroneous mode.
- 1.0-3 Mandrichenko 2-mar-1992
- Make code more standard
- Use lrec instead of crec -- unzip4.2p does not provide
- crec now.
- 1.1 Mandrichenko 5-mar-1992
- Make use of asynchronous output.
- Be ready to extract RMS blocks of invalid size (because diff
- VMS version used to compress).
- 1.1-1 Mandrichenko 11-mar-1992
- Use internal file attributes saved in pInfo to decide
- if the file is text. [GRR: temporarily disabled, since
- no way to override and force binary extraction]
- 1.1-2 Mandrichenko 13-mar-1992
- Do not restore owner/protection info if -X not specified.
- 1.1-3 Mandrichenko 30-may-1992
- Set revision date/time to creation date/time if none specified
- Take quiet flag into account.
- 1.1-4 Cave Newt 14-jun-1992
- Check zipfile for variable-length format (unzip and zipinfo).
- 1.2 Mandrichenko 21-jun-1992
- Use deflation/inflation for compression of extra blocks
- Free all allocated space
- 1.2-1 Mandrichenko 23-jun-1992
- Interactively select an action when file exists
- 1.2-2 Mandrichenko 6-oct-1992
- Restore protection even with no -X.
- 1.2-3 Cave Newt 17-oct-1992
- Use ulg/ush/uch instead of ULONG/UWORD/byte; move return_VMS()
- here from misc.c; replace return codes with PK_ macros
- 1.3 Mandrichenko 25-oct-1992
- Extract "-V" saved files to screen; use mapattr() for non-VMS
- protections
